Record Number: NTE0003

Related Work: Guy Mannering

Illustration Title/Caption: Guy Mannering / Meg Merrilies Compelling Dominie Sampson to Eat

Keyword(s): Merrilies, Meg - Sampson, Dominie - Eating & Drinking - Gypsies & Vagrants - Utensils - Religion

Artist: Charles Robert Leslie

Engraver: John Romney

Work Type: engraving

Size(cm): 9 x 7

Date: 1823

Source Text: Novels and Tales of the Author of Waverley [18mo issue], 12 vols (Edinburgh: Constable & Co., 1823)

Position in Source Text: vol. 3 (frontispiece)

Location of Copy: NLS, NG.1177.f.18

Image File Name: 0007420d.jpg


Notes: Depicts Meg Merrilies, spoon in hand, standing over cauldron, while Dominie Sampson cowers [Ch. 46]. Imprint of Hurst, Robinson, & Co., London (the secondary publishers on title-page. Also appears in 'The Waverley Album' (London: Charles Heath, [1832]), facing p. 5 (see image). Vol. also includes title-page vignette of Caerlaverock Castle, as in vol. 3 of 1821 12mo issue, but with engraver given as Charles Heath.
